Monitoring
The systematic process of observing or checking work performance or processes over time for the purpose of ensuring compliance with standards.
Corporate Goals
The strategic objectives set by a company to guide its direction and measure its success, often focusing on growth, profitability, and market share.
Senior-Level Managers
Executives and high-level managers responsible for making strategic decisions and overseeing the entire organization or major parts of it.
Alignment
Alignment in a business context involves ensuring that various aspects of an organization's operations, such as its strategy, goals, and activities, are coherent and support each other in achieving the organization's objectives.
